Do Just One Thing | February 22nd, 2018

With close to 500 locations, Batteries Plus retail stores are worth seeking out, even if it’s just for this reason: They recycle nearly every type of lightbulb. This includes typical CFL bulbs and harder-to-recycle tube, circular and U-bend-style fluorescent bulbs. You can also recycle old-fashioned incandescent bulbs and a whole host of specialty bulbs at the stores. And, yes, they accept a large variety of batteries for recycling, too, including those that come from cars, phones, laptops and cordless products.

Do Just One Thing | February 21st, 2018

It’s common knowledge that LED (light-emitting diode) bulbs are the most energy-efficient and long-lasting bulbs out there. And they contain no dangerous chemicals, making them one of the safest, too. But eventually, even LED bulbs burn out and need to be replaced. The good news is that LED bulbs are recyclable, and there are many drop-off points at stores that will accept them. But if you can’t find any, don’t fret over tossing them in the trash. Unlike CFL bulbs, there’s nothing dangerous about LED bulbs going to a landfill.

Do Just One Thing | February 20th, 2018

If you find a car tire is slowly losing pressure and needs to be filled up with air on a regular basis, you may have a small puncture. This is usually when a nail ends up jammed into the tire and very slowly releases air over time. To save your tire, all you have to do is remove the nail and fill the small hole with a tire sealant. The inexpensive liquid fills the hole and lasts for two years. It’s a simple solution to prolong the life of a tire without having to replace it right away.
